RV70 YXE is a 2020 Kia Ceed in White with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 2020 Kia Ceed models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.7% with a typical mileage of 30,750 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Kia Ceed f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 17,111 recorded failures. If you're considering buying RV70 YXE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Kia Ceed typically stays on UK roads for around 19 years. At 6 years old, this Kia Ceed is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
